From: Konstantin Khlebnikov Date: Thu, 16 Nov 2017 01:35:30 +0000 (-0800) Subject: kmemleak: change /sys/kernel/debug/kmemleak permissions from 0444 to 0644 X-Git-Url: http://git.maquefel.me/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=7d6c4dfa4de96d11b9d6adaf5aa5ca8c54670258;p=linux.git kmemleak: change /sys/kernel/debug/kmemleak permissions from 0444 to 0644 Kmemleak can be tweaked at runtime by writing commands into debugfs file. Root can use it anyway, but without the write-bit this interface isn't obvious.
